The Lab Internwill supportthe test and design engineerswith general device testing anddesign related activities.Areaof focus willinclude:
Support overall test laboratory activities including but not limited to test development gage R&R studies fabrication of prototypes coordination of testingand test execution.
Support design and prototyping related activitiesusingCAD and Design Applications:Solidworks/ PDM andPrototypingusing3D printersand various fabrication tools.
Create test procedures test protocols and execute testingas directed.
Support data analysis using statistical techniques and software.
Internship Development Opportunities:
Test methoddevelopmentset-upand execution on avaryof lab instruments and equipment.(MTS Instron ZwickUson WerthMicroVuTormach Keyence)
Metrology:Calipers/micrometers pin gauges heightgage CMM.
Design/iterate fixtures and drawings.
Read and apply ASTM/ISO test standardspertinenttodevice andproduct requirements.
Draft or improve test protocols (objective scope equipment step-by-step pass/fail data to record)
A close working relationshipwith R&D/Design and Quality Engineers.
Job Requirements:
This isafull-timeposition lab based (onsite)in Lexington Massachusetts.
There is no degree requirement.The ideal candidate will be a Mechanical or Bio-Medical Engineering student.
Strong communicationskills.(written verbal and presentation)
Ability to self-organize and prioritize multiple responsibilities.
Working knowledge of SolidWorksoranotherCAD platformisa plus.
Knowledge about mechanical testing and statistics is a plus.
Internship Eligibility
Mustbe authorized towork in the U.S. on a permanent basis without requiring sponsorship.
Must be currently enrolled in a degree program graduating December 2026 or later.
The internship program is 10-12 weeksdepending on the two start dates.(May 26th-August 14thor June 15th- August 21st)
The intern must be able to commit to one of thesetime frames.
Able to work full time40 hoursa week during internship dates.
Takeda does not provide a housing stipend or relocation support for the U.S Summer Internship Program
